What is the Spin Serve in Pickleball?

The spin serve is a technique ...
... used in pickleball to put a spin on the ball as it is served over the net. Many professional pickleball players use this technique to gain an advantage over their opponents. The spin serve involves tossing the ball up in the air and hitting it with a paddle while using a wrist flick to create a spin on the ball.

The Debate Around the Spin Serve

There is a debate in the pickleball community regarding the spin serve and whether it should be banned or not. Those against the spin serve argue that it is an unfair advantage and makes it difficult for the returner to return the ball. Those for the spin serve say it is a legal shot and should be allowed in the game.

Arguments Against the Spin Serve

The arguments against the spin serve are that it creates an unfair advantage for the server. The spin on the ball makes it difficult for the returner to return the ball, giving the server an unfair advantage. Additionally, the spin serve can cause injury to the returner if they cannot handle the spin on the ball.

Arguments For the Spin Serve

The arguments for the spin serve are that it is a legal shot and should be allowed in the game. Additionally, the spin serve adds another dimension to the game, making it more exciting for players and spectators.
